// SKEW_TOLERANCE_MS bounds accepted clock drift between build agents.
// Agents in the Torvane pool sync via internal NTP but we've observed
// up to ~900ms drift after host reboots. Signatures with timestamps
// outside this window are rejected, so raising it weakens replay
// protection — flag any change in review. Calibrated against the
// agent image whose token follows:

build token for tawif-bahip: htk31_68bba16e1afabfef4ecc69408c06f16

Handover: Gridsheet export memory work. Dena to whoever's next. Large XLSX exports were OOMing the worker; switched to streaming writer, capped row buffer, memory flat now even on 2M-row exports. Remaining issue: pivot exports still materialize fully — ticket filed. Load test script lives in the tools repo. Don't raise the buffer cap without rerunning soak tests. Current worker configuration values are below.

config for tagaf-bawif:
[norok]
host = norok.ordinworks.local
user = norok_svc
database = norok_prod

## Tuning

The receipt mailer (Almsgate) batches donation receipts and sends through the Thornquay relay. On-call: if the queue backs up, resist the urge to crank batch size — the relay rate-limits per connection, and bigger batches just mean bigger retries. Scale worker count first, then shorten the flush interval. Dedupe window must stay longer than the retry horizon or donors get duplicate receipts, which generates tickets. All knobs live in one place and are read at worker start. Current production values follow.

tuning table, kajop-yafof:
QUOTAS = {
    "wenath": 10,
    "ulaael": 5,
}